House character

What makes the spirit taste as it does

Macduff's short fermentation gives the wash a relatively direct, cereal and nutty base rather than an intensely ester-driven one. The unusual five-still configuration, kinked rising lyne arms and cold shell-and-tube condensation balance reflux against a weightier, slightly sulphury new-make character. That combination gives the spirit body and nuttiness while preserving enough fruit to keep it from becoming blunt.

Why we pour it

Macduff is technically unusual because its stillhouse uses two wash stills and three spirit stills rather than matching pairs. Rising lyne arms and shell-and-tube condensers pull the spirit in two directions at once: some extra reflux and fruit, but also enough weight to retain a nutty, robust core. It is a useful distillery for understanding how condenser temperature and lyne-arm geometry can matter as much as still shape itself.

Production

How it is made

Water

Established specialist sources record process water from local natural spring and field-drain sources, with burn water used for cooling.

Malt

Malt is sourced commercially; current specialist references describe predominantly unpeated malt for core production.

Fermentation

Current specialist reporting records nine stainless-steel washbacks of approximately 34,000 litres and a fermentation time of about 55 hours.

Stills & distillation

Macduff operates five copper pot stills in an unusual two-wash/three-spirit configuration. The stills have upward-tilting lyne arms with pronounced right-angle kinks; the spirit stills use horizontal shell-and-tube condensers, helping create a weighty, nutty spirit while the rising lyne arms add reflux.

Maturation

Macduff spirit destined for single malt and blends is matured within Bacardi/Dewar's warehousing; specialist sources also document on-site/racked and dunnage storage historically.
